Experimental study on traditional timber-concrete hybrid house with different types of roofs using shake table

Abstract: Buildings with different roofing systems possess different seismic performance during earthquake. Most of the traditional buildings are susceptible to earthquake disaster due to no seismic loading is considered in the design. In addition, irregular buildings have been proven to perform badly during earthquake events.
